Year: 2023
Runtime: 83 mins
Language: French
Director: Zeno Graton
Within a youth correctional facility, inmate Joe is focused on his upcoming release and rebuilding a life outside. The sudden arrival of new prisoner William shifts his thoughts from freedom to an attraction, sparking a volatile mix of longing and defiance. As they move through cramped cells and barred fences, their growing passion collides with the harsh reality of confinement, endangering both their hopes for liberty and their safety.

In the stark, fluorescent corridors of a youth correctional facility, daily life hums with a blend of routine and restless yearning. The walls echo with the clatter of lockers and the muted conversations of inmates who have learned to measure time by the cadence of guard rounds and the distant hum of city traffic beyond the barred windows. A subdued, gritty atmosphere permeates the space, where every small gesture— a whispered joke, a hurried note— carries the weight of hope and the fear of confinement.
Joe is a young man whose thoughts are already reaching beyond the concrete walls. With his release on the horizon, he is meticulously planning the fragile reconstruction of a life that feels both familiar and foreign. His focus on a future outside the facility gives him a quiet determination, a sense of purpose that sets him apart from the other residents who drift through the days. Yet, beneath his pragmatic exterior lies a lingering uncertainty about the world he left behind and the person he will become once the gates finally open.
The arrival of William, a new prisoner, unsettles the delicate balance Joe has cultivated. Their interactions spark a charged mix of longing and defiance, hinting at an unexpected connection that both excites and unnerves them. As they navigate cramped cells and the perpetual presence of barbed fences, their budding bond becomes a silent rebellion against the confining reality of their surroundings. The atmosphere shifts, tinged with a tender yet volatile intensity that underscores the precariousness of hope within captivity.
Within this claustrophobic setting, the film explores the tension between yearning for freedom and the constraints imposed by institutional walls. It paints a portrait of youthful desire and the quiet courage required to pursue it, even when the very environment seems designed to suppress it. The story invites viewers to linger in the charged silence between longing glances, feeling the pulse of possibility that thrives in the most restrictive of places.
